Output 16b7863a402eef4d638efa60013f91975b42bcd1def85da15f21973bddc9ec69:6

value
13036536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f2651417a4cad0f940b5e22b917742c0894f40e OP_EQUAL
address
MJ2s94dQYVuksR7bCHq4QpiPXn2sf4oCfp
transaction
16b7863a402eef4d638efa60013f91975b42bcd1def85da15f21973bddc9ec69
spent
true